Taskforce on rural industrialisation

By Our Special Correspondent

NEW DELHI JAN. 9. The Planning Commission will set up a taskforce to calibrate a coordinated approach to the issue of rural industrialisation and promotion of rural technology, the Deputy Chairman of the Commission, K. C. Pant, said here today.

Addressing a meeting to review the progress in promotion of rural technology, Mr. Pant said though many institutions were working in the country for the development of rural technology, the outreach had been limited. Therefore a coordinated mechanism was required that would address the issues of rural technology in a holistic manner so as to help in poverty alleviation.

The recently-approved Tenth Plan has set specific targets for poverty alleviation and creation of employment opportunities to absorb the growing additions to the labourforce. Rapid agricultural growth and promotion of rural non-farm enterprises form part of the strategy to eradicate poverty in rural areas. Consequently, the potential of rural non-farm sector for generating large scale employment and production of wide range of value added products by utilising local resources would need to be realised during the Plan period, Mr. Pant pointed out.
